Ticket #—Fire-drill roll call, Harwick Point site. Drill scheduled Thursday 10:30. Visiting contractors: report to Muster Point C (gravel yard, north gate). Do not re-enter until the warden clears the building. Bring hi-vis; hard hats not required for the drill. Contractors without a sign-in slip must check in with the warden table first. After the all-clear, contractors returning to the east workshop should use the side entrance keypad and enter the code shown below.

staff pass of yagaf-tagag = bdg-YWCJLC-04056583

## TKT-4471: Signature check failing on thumbnail queue artifacts

The Mothlight thumbnail generation queue rejects the 5.2 worker image — signature verification fails at pull time on every Dunmere node. Cause: the release was signed with the retired January key after rotation. Blocking tonight's deploy. Fix: re-sign the image and the queue config bundle, then re-push. For the re-sign, use the current deploy key, which follows.

release key, kawip-hafop: bky3_mxv

Ticket: Crashwell ingest pipeline drops reports from the Pebblekit mobile app when payloads exceed the 2 MB symbol-map threshold. Dropped reports are not logged, so crash rates appear artificially low. Fix: reject with an explicit error and add a counter metric. Affects release channels beta and stable. Future maintainers should verify the patched ingest build against the trace token below.

session token of kahag-bawip = htk6_729d08